
AI is spreading rapidly among German companies. According to Bitkom, active AI usage has risen from 17 to 41 percent within a year. At the same time, AI investments by small and medium-sized enterprises (SMEs) declined slightly in 2025, according to a Horváth study.
The new “ROI Compass for AI in SMEs” combines insights from years of “Zukunftsmacher” research involving more than 100 pioneers, current market research among 123 decision-makers, practical projects by Telekom MMS, and findings from 32 external studies.
The focus is on one question: How can companies successfully make the transition from AI implementation to a measurable return on investment (ROI)?
As AI maturity grows, cost-effectiveness comes into focus
The Telekom AI Agent Study 2026 provides a current look at an already advanced market segment. In April 2026, Innofact surveyed a total of 123 decision-makers with budget responsibility for AI and digitalization from German companies with 10 to 999 employees. At least 60 percent hold executive-level positions.
The sample deliberately represents companies with a higher affinity for AI and should therefore not be understood as a representative cross-section of German small and medium-sized enterprises.
In this segment in particular, AI has already become deeply integrated into everyday business operations:
- 70 percent classify themselves as advanced or experts in AI implementation.
- 68 percent have been working with AI for more than six months.
- 30 percent invest more than 15 percent of their IT budget in AI.
As usage grows, the question of where and how AI investments actually pay off becomes increasingly important.
The key finding of the ROI Compass: It is not the size of the AI budget that determines economic success, but rather how strategically companies invest and whether the conditions for productive use have been established.
ROI starts with the business process—not with the AI tool
The ROI Compass distinguishes three economic levers of AI: efficiency, performance, and growth. The analyzed studies show potential contributions of a 22 percent increase in productivity, a 20 percent increase in performance, and a 10 percent impact on earnings through new revenue models and digital services. However, simply looking at license or usage costs is not enough to make a sound investment decision. Costs associated with data, integration, operations, security, governance, and organizational changes must also be weighed against the expected benefits.
This shifts the initial question: Not “Which AI should we use?”, but “In which business process can AI create measurable value?”&
The Telekom AI Agent Study also highlights just how important this perspective is. It examines 13 specific use cases for AI agents and evaluates them based on criteria such as business value, willingness to pay, and feasibility. Eight use cases were prioritized for short- or medium-term implementation—including order processing, quote generation, invoice processing, email service, purchasing and procurement, and IT support.
Processes that link multiple work steps and enterprise systems are particularly interesting. This is evident, for example, in quotations, orders, and invoices: AI agents can consolidate information from various systems and handle defined process steps. These three use cases are among the prioritized areas of application.
Productive Benefits Require Data, Integration, and Governance
As AI is integrated into business processes, the requirements also increase. Companies need not only an AI model but also an environment in which agents can collaborate across systems—in a controlled and secure manner—with existing applications, data, and processes.
Data protection and digital sovereignty thus also become part of the investment decision. 55 percent of the AI-savvy companies surveyed rate the origin of an AI solution—whether from Germany or Europe—as important or very important. 86 percent would be willing to pay a premium for a solution running on German infrastructure with proven compliance with the General Data Protection Regulation and the European AI Act.&
The ROI Compass therefore recommends clarifying data, protection needs, and governance requirements early on and deriving the requirements for architecture and technical implementation from them. To this end, the study classifies different cloud architectures and their potential applications.
Furthermore, concrete real-world examples demonstrate that economic benefits do not arise from AI as an isolated technology. It arises when data is available, processes are adapted, and applications are integrated into routine operations.
RENOLIT demonstrates just how important these fundamentals are for scaling: Together with Telekom MMS, the company first developed a data strategy and launched the initiative at two plants. Today, a central data platform consolidates production data from nine locations, thereby laying the groundwork for AI applications.
Start with one process—and scale successful AI
Companies do not have to implement AI as a large-scale, company-wide program right from the start. The ROI Compass describes five development paths that take into account different levels of maturity and business objectives—from the “Smart Starter” with manageable applications to the “Smart Enterprise” with company-wide coordinated AI agents.
The first steps can therefore intentionally start small: with a specific use case or a clearly defined workflow. The key is to define goals and metrics, measure the impact during routine operations, and then extend successful approaches to other processes, data sources, and business units.
This results in a clear sequence: Determine business benefits, create the necessary conditions, implement productively, and then scale.
